Dumfries is a market town and former royal burgh within the Dumfries and Galloway council area of Scotland. It is located near where the River Nith flows into the Solway Firth.
LGBT history
An new LGBT support centre was opened in Dumfries in 2017.[1]
The first Dumfries Pride was held in 2009. The second Dumfries Pride, organised by LGBT Plus, was held in September 2018.[2]
